5-35KV TECK90 Cable
Teck90 5kv 100% Epr Insulation 3 Core 4/0AWG Power Cable
  1. Conductor: - Class B compact or compressed concentric stranded soft drawn bare copper per ASTM, conforming to CSA C68.3.
  2. Conductor Shielding:thermoset semi-conducting shield is extruded over the conductor on all cables rated over 1kV. Minimum thickness in accordance with CSA C68.3.

3.Metallic Shield - A 15% gapped copper tape shield meeting the requirements of CSA C68.3 is helically applied to the insulated conductors in three conductor shielded cables rated   5kV and above. In single conductor cables, the concentric ground serves as the metallic shield and bonding conductor.

4.Bonding (Ground) Conductor - Class B stranded Cand CSA C22.2 No. 131, is included in the assembled cable for multiconductor cables. In single conductor cables, the concentric ground serves as the metallic shield and bonding conductor.

5.Fillers and Core Binder Tape - Where required, suitable fillers to make round and core binders may be used.

6.Inner Jacket - Flame-retardant and moisture resistant PVC Jacket is applied over the core in accordance with CSA C22.2 No. 131.

7.Armour - An interlocking aluminum armour is applied over the inner jacket meeting the requirements of CSA C22.2 No. 131, Clause 5.11.

8.Outer Jacket - A low temperature (-40°C), flame-retardant, moisture and sunlight resistant PVC jacket is applied over the armour in accordance with CSA C22.2 No. 131. Minimum thickness in accordance with CSA 68.3, Table 21. Complete cable FT4 rated.

 


Application:
Teck cable is used extensively by the pulp and paper, chemical, mining, petrochemical and manufacturing industries in a broad range of applications, especially where cable may be subjected to mechanical damage and corrosive chemicals. Commercial applications for Teck cable include apartment buildings and commercial complexes. Teck cable is also an economical alternative as the need for conduits or ducts and pull boxes is eliminated.
 
  • Standard: 
  • CSA FT1 & FT4
  • CSA C22.2 No. 131 for Teck cables rated up to and including 5kV
  • CSA C68.10 for shielded Teck cables rated 5kV and above (C68.10 pending)
  • CSA C22.2 No. 0.3 Clause 4.11.4 FT4 flame test
  • CSA C22.2 No. 174 for use in the following hazardous locations (HL):
    • Class 1 Group A, B, C, D. Division 1 & 2
    • Class II Group E, F, G. Division 1 & 2
    • Class III
  • ICEA S-66-524 / NEMA WC7 for Teck cables rated above 5kV

Working temperature: -40ºC to +90ºC
